Lt Navdeep Singh

On the fateful night of 19th August 2011, Lt Navdeep Singh and his Commando Platoon were deployed in the Kanzalwan Sub Sector in response to intelligence inputs about a desperate bid by a large group of highly trained terrorists, fully equipped and armed to the teeth with deadly weapons.

Leading from the front and demonstrating the highest standards of tactical acumen, field craft and fire control, this brave heart quickly sited his ambush, correctly appreciating the path that the terrorists would adopt. In a display of sheer unbridled courage coupled with steely grit, Lt Navdeep Singh allowed the unsuspecting terrorists to walk into his trap.

spot_img

Springing his ambush at the last moment, Navdeep singlehandedly engaged and eliminated three hardcore terrorists from close range. Despite being hit and severely injured in the violent return fire, Lt Navdeep Singh continued to control the encounter, marshalling his resources with cool presence of mind. Living upto the highest military ideals, despite being grievously injured, he saved the life of his buddy while gunning down a fourth terrorist, before eventually succumbing to his injuries.

His gallant action resulted in his team eliminating twelve hardcore terrorists in one of the fiercest encounters on the Line of Control, dealing a crippling body blow to the terrorist groups.

11 Interesting Facts About Officers Training Academy, Chennai

0
OTA Chennai Lady Officers

1. The Academy is located amid a sprawling estate of 650 acres traversed by River Adyar adjoining the Chennai International and Domestic Airport , about 15 kms from the Chennai Central Railway Station along the Grand Southern Trunk (GST) Road. OTA Chennai Main Gate

2. The 49 weeks course (1 Year) at the OTA Chennai prepares cadets for all branches of the Army, except for the Army Medical Corps.OTA Chennai Cadets in Training

3. In 1962, following the Sino-Indian War, India identified the need to expand the number of officers for effective operations. Two Officers Training Schools (OTS) were established in Pune and Madras (now known as Chennai) to train officers for Emergency Commission into the Army.OTA Chennai Cadets

4. On 1 January 1988, the (OTS) school was renamed as the Officers Training Academy (OTA).

1693

5. Param Vir Chakra, Major Ramaswamy Parameshwaran 8 Mahar Regiment “Operation Pawan” was trained in OTA Chennai.Major Ramaswamy Parameshwaran

6. Ashoka Chakra, Lt. Navdeep Singh (posthumous), 15 Maratha Light Infantry was trained in OTA Chennai.Lt-Navdeep-Singh

7. Mahavir Chakra, Major Kuldip Singh Chandpuri, 23 Punjab, Indo-Pak War 1971 was a OTA Chennai Alumni.kuldip-singh-chandpuri

8. Apparently OTA Chennai is considered as the toughest military training academy, which is also due to the harsh weather conditions of Chennai.OTA Chennai Girls

9. In 1987 the OTA Chennai song ‘Roshni’ was composed by the combined efforts of Sub SP Gautam, GCs and Officers and subsequently given final shape under the benign guidance of the then Commandant Maj Gen N Vishwanathan .OTA Chennai Song

10. In 1992 the other landmark in the history of OTA Chennai was the induction of women into the officer cadre, and the onerous task of training them was undertaken by the Officers Training Academy . So far, around 1200 Lady Cadets have already been commissioned into the various Arms and Services of the Indian Army.OTA Chennai Lady Officers

11. The Alumni from Officers Training Academy have also made their mark in sports. In 1973, Battalion Under Officer Harcharan Singh, was one of the star performers in the Indian Hockey team that took part in the World Cup Hockey Championship at Amsterdam . Later he represented India at 1976 Olympics. He was awarded the Arjuna Award in 1981. Capt Romeo James represented the Indian Hockey team as the star goalkeeper, at Los Angles Olympics.india-hockey-world-cup-1975

Light Combat Helicopter (LCH): The King of Battle

0
Light-Combat-Helicopter-LCH-The-King-of-Battle

Light Combat Helicopter (LCH), a name resembling with Light Combat Aircraft (LCA), is indigenously made helicopter by Hindustan Aeronautics Limited. LCH is a derivative of HAL Dhruv, which was introduced in Indian armed forces.

Recently LCH was seen in Jodhpur, having trail flight (especially as hot weather flight trails at 39-42 degree Celsius). According to HAL, the tests were successfully concluded and HAL is expecting to get initial operational clearance (IOC) soon and the production will start from the end of this year. The test aimed at performance assessment along with hydraulic, on board system and handling tests. The helicopter has passed cold weather trails this year which was done in leh at minus 18 degree Celsius at about 4 km altitude and at varying speed. It is designed for two pilot crew and for anti-infantry and anti-armor purpose at high altitude. Some sources claimed it having digital camouflage system.Light-Combat-Helicopter-LCH-The-King-of-Battle

LCH, developed by HAL for Indian Airforce and Indian Army (Army aviation corps). An order of 114 and 65 LCH has been placed by Indian Army and Indian Air force. A similar project of Light Combat Aircraft, Tejas, which is also indigenously made by India for multirole purpose. Well, Light Combat feature makes both of them a must use machine. Currently the Cheetahs and the Chetaks are sub-three-tonne and single-engine unarmed utility helicopters. These are to be replaced by some more multipurpose and efficient helicopters.

What Led to its Requirement?

During kargil war in 1999, India felt the requirement of attack helicopters, especially for operations in high altitudes. This requirement led India to the development of a helicopter with diverse functions which will fulfill Army and Air force’s needs. According to the sources, Light Combat Helicopter is designed against slow moving Arial targets (like UAVs).

Story Of Lt Ruchi Verma Will Inspire You To Succeed

1
lieutenant-ruchi-verma-with-husband

As an Army officer’s wife, Lt Ruchi Verma had a peaceful life till 2013 when her husband Major Vineet Verma died in action in the insurgency-hit Balipara, Assam. The ‘veer nari’ title given to army widows wasn’t enough for Verma: She stepped out of the comforts of her home and virtually took over her husband’s duty to the nation, enrolling herself at the Officer’s Training Academy, Chennai last year. Lt Ruchi Verma, 24, was among the 185 cadets of OTA who were formally inducted as officers of the Indian Army.

“My life has turned upside down since I joined the training academy,” said Lt Ruchi Verma, who hopes her five-year old son Akshat Verma will join the Army someday. “I always liked being an officer’s lady,” she said, after the piping ceremony where she was commissioned as Lt Ruchi Verma.

“When Vineet was alive, I had a comfortable life. Servants always carried my bags. I travelled by car for even a distance of 100m. And then, as my training started, I had to run, carrying heavy weaponry,” she said.lieutenant-ruchi-verma-with-husband

Lt Ruchi Verma had to crop her long tresses for the training. When it comes to hard, rigorous training, women are treated as equals to men here in the training academy, said the lady officer. “My legs ached and it became very difficult to run during the first six months of the training. But I wanted to face it, fight it and finish it. I feel fitter and ready for battle now,” she said.

Ruchi’s husband Vineet Verma, who joined the Army in 2006, became a Major in 2009. Since then he had been posted in field areas (line of control) all around the country. He laid down his life after seven years in service.

A native of Bareilly in Uttar Pradesh, Ruchi met Vineet, from Allahabad, after their marriage was arranged by elders. “He was committed to the service and I want to take the good work forward,” she said. Their son Akshat who is to join class 1 is looked after by Ruchi’s mother.
